    Ah, thanks. I'll get them in 2 weeks and wanted to learn more about them. I love long hair, but I ruined mine and had to cut it short. Now they're healthier than ever bc I don't bleach them, don't straighten them and do anything with heat. I put oils and masks, and I think I'm ready for hair extensions. Why would I take care of my own hair if I'm getting the extensions? Bc I saw many women who had bleached their hair manyyy times in the year and when they get the extensions, the first days are fine, but then... it's separated, like a helmet. The split ends will show trough and the extensions will be fine, ofc when u style it it goes away, it's still fine. But knowing that when I won't have the time and see them like that... no. So I recommend first managing your hair if you dyed/bleached/styled it often so it will smoothly blend with the extensions whenever you don't have time to style them 😉

      I live in Asheville, NC. My hair girl doesn’t upcharge for the hair itself, which is $575. The install was $500, then once you factor in a tip you’re looking at another $150-ish. The install price includes blending, styling them at the salon. We did not have to custom color the extensions since mine matched my hair perfectly, I’m not sure if that would be extra? Also, the mini-maintenance “move ups” are $50/per row and we do them every 6-7 weeks, with a full resew after two move ups. The full resew is $300. Hopefully this helps someone!
